Interface IComponentBuilder
-
- All Superinterfaces:
IBuilder
- All Known Subinterfaces:
IClientServerConnectorCompletionComponentBuilder,IMiddlewareInteractingComponentBuilder
- All Known Implementing Classes:
AbstractClientServerConnectorCompletionBuilder,AbstractComponentBuilder,AbstractCompositeStructureBuilder,AbstractConnectorCompletionBuilder,BasicComponentBuilder,BasicMiddlewareComponentBuilder,ConfigurableMiddlewareCallingConnectorCompletionBuilder,DelayInnerConnectorCompletionBuilder,DelayMiddlewareComponentBuilder,InnerConnectorCompletionBuilder,LocalCommunicationComponentBuilder,MarshallingComponentBuilder,MarshallingConnectorCompletionBuilder,MiddlewareCallingComponentBuilder,NetworkLoadingComponentBuilder,PairwiseMiddlewareInteractingInnerConnectorCompletionBuilder
public interface IComponentBuilder extends IBuilder
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description org.palladiosimulator.pcm.core.composition.AssemblyContextgetAssemblyContext()org.palladiosimulator.pcm.repository.RepositoryComponentgetComponent()org.palladiosimulator.pcm.repository.OperationProvidedRolegetOperationProvidedRole()org.palladiosimulator.pcm.repository.OperationRequiredRolegetOperationRequiredRole()
-
-
-
Method Detail
-
getAssemblyContext
org.palladiosimulator.pcm.core.composition.AssemblyContext getAssemblyContext()
-
getOperationProvidedRole
org.palladiosimulator.pcm.repository.OperationProvidedRole getOperationProvidedRole()
-
getOperationRequiredRole
org.palladiosimulator.pcm.repository.OperationRequiredRole getOperationRequiredRole()
-
getComponent
org.palladiosimulator.pcm.repository.RepositoryComponent getComponent()
-
-